连续三年多点研究钾氮配施对大蒜生长及养分吸收利用的影响。结果表明:施用钾肥对大蒜的生长发育有明显的促进作用,三年试验平均,蒜苗、蒜苔和蒜头产量较不施钾的对照分别增长29.8~53.7%、30.4~39.7%和19.8~28.2%,平均增产42.9%、35.5%和24.1%。施用适量的氮钾肥提高了大蒜地上部茎叶含N量,大幅度增加茎叶、蒜苔、蒜头和全株P、K含量,改善大蒜植株的营养状况。两种氮肥水平下,大蒜地上部茎叶、蒜苔、蒜头和全株吸N、吸K及吸P量均随钾肥施用量的加大而提高。钾氮配施可促进磷素和钾素向蒜头的转移,从而提高P和K的再利用程度。
